Hormuz oil flows hit 6-month high as U.S. mine clearance pays off, CENTCOM says

Oil and liquefied natural gas shipments navigating the Strait of Hormuz reached a six-month high over the past two weeks, demonstrating that U.S. naval escorts and mine-clearing operations are yielding results despite ongoing regional hostilities, according to U.S. Central Command. “Clearly, momentum is building,” Admiral Brad Cooper, head of U.S. Central Command (CENTCOM), said in ...
